An Oshkosh M-ATV parked at a military base in Afghanistan, showcasing its robust and intimidating presence. This Mine-Resistant Ambush Protected (MRAP) vehicle stands as a symbol of protection for our brave soldiers serving in hostile environments. A M1114 humvee sits parked in front of a MaxxPro MRAP, highlighting the evolution of armored vehicles used by the military. The MRAP's enhanced capabilities and advanced technology offer increased safety and security to our troops on the battlefield. The Oshkosh M-ATV, with its rugged design and superior off-road performance, ensures that our soldiers can navigate through challenging terrains without compromising their safety. Its strategic deployment has proven crucial in providing reliable transportation for missions across various landscapes. The RG-31 Nyala armored vehicle exemplifies durability and resilience, designed to withstand explosive threats commonly encountered during combat operations. With its reinforced structure and advanced armor plating, it offers unparalleled protection to those inside. German Army ATF Dingo armored vehicles demonstrate international cooperation in ensuring the safety of military personnel worldwide. These versatile machines combine mobility with exceptional defense mechanisms, making them an essential asset on any mission they undertake. Following a training run on NASA's prestigious Shuttle Landing Facility at Kennedy Space Center in Florida, two MRAP armored vehicles showcase their adaptability beyond traditional warfare scenarios. Their involvement supports NASA's pursuit of space exploration by providing emergency egress options during critical launch or landing procedures. Inside a Shuttle Landing Facility hangar at Kennedy Space Center lies one of four new emergency egress vehicles specially designed for astronauts' safe evacuation from spacecrafts upon touchdown or abort situations. These cutting-edge MRAPs incorporate state-of-the-art technology to ensure rapid response times while prioritizing crew members' well-being. CAPE CANAVERAL witnesses the arrival of four new emergency egress vehicles - Mine-Resistant Ambush Protection units built specifically for astronaut rescue missions during spaceflight operations.
